1 jumbo Vidalia Sweet Onion
1 tbsp Worcestershire Sauce
1 Beef Bouillon Cube
1 tbsp Butter
Black Pepper to taste
½ cup grated Gruyère Cheese
Cut off the top and bottom of the onion so that it will sit flat, then peel off the outer skin of the onion. Using a paring knife cut a 1” deep cone into the top of the onion. Place the onion on a sheet of aluminum foil that is large enough to wrap the onion like a kiss. Place the bouillon cube in the center of the onion, pour Worcestershire Sauce over the bouillon, top with butter and pepper. Wrap tightly with foil. Bake is a pre-heated 425 degree oven for 1-1 ½ hours. Open foil carefully to avoid the steam and top with Cheese. Place back in oven to melt cheese.
